One of the weddings I am photographing this coming summer is at Bridal Veil Lakes. It looks like such an amazing place to get married and just so uniquely Oregon. When the bride told me they included canoes as part of the wedding venue, I was astounded. This venue is only 30 minutes outside of downtown Portland, in the heart of the Gorge.
